On the recommendation of a friend I decided to check out this Indian/Pakistani restaurant on the corner of Frederick St. & Arguello Blvd. during their buffet hours between 11 a.m. and 2 p.m.
Now if you’re like me, you can really appreciate a good Indian buffet for numerous reasons. For one, variety is never a bad thing when it comes to cultural cuisine. It allows you to branch out and try new dishes without making the commitment to one plate. Secondly, as much as I love Indian cuisine, I must confess that I probably do not know the names of most of the dishes I eat. Yeah, I do have my favorites including saag paneer and chana masala, but other than that, I am an Indian food amateur.
With that disclaimer, I have to say that I thoroughly enjoyed my experience at New Ganges. The buffet selection composed of all vegetarian dishes and, on the two occasions I went, fresh seasonal fruit. Although the restaurant advertises over 20 dishes, it seemed to me like it had more like 12-15.
If you go, be sure to request naan, as it was not immediately offered but included with the buffet price. Also included, are self-serve chai tea and a scoop of mango ice cream for dessert. All this for $7.95 plus tax (not bad right?).
The restaurant itself is relatively small, but does offer a bigger table for larger parties in the back. If you go, bring cash. They take credit cards, but with a 10-dollar minimum. So in summary, if you find yourself in the mood for some Pakistani/Indian food, definitely check this place out for something special close to the Parnassus campus. Especially during buffet hours, this place offers a variety of delicious entrees for a very reasonable price.
